Interpreters at the European Parliament work in many different kinds of meetings and can find themselves working for their Prime Minister one day, for a group of schoolchildren the next.

In the EP, interpreters work for political groups, for specialised committees, for TV debates and cover an unending range of subjects! In addition to that, the EP interpreters travel all over the world, accompanying delegations to overseas conferences, on visits to other parliaments and on election observation missions, working with all forms of interpreting (simultaneous, consecutive and whispering).
